Degarmoara Winter Wonderland 'White Fairy'
 
3 Attachment(s)
This is a trigeneric cross between Miltonia, Brassia, and Odontoglossum. It has a few mostly white flowers about 12 cm (5") across on a more or less horizontal spike (in this case, though, I've staked it up; looks better IMO and takes up less space). They also have a very nice sweet perfumey scent which I have found is stronger at night, but that might be just me. This is it's first bloom since I bought it in flower in October.

Well, White Fairy'd be a clonal name, meaning that all plants with the name Degarmoara Winter Wonderland 'White Fairy' are clones of the original Degarmoara Winter Wonderland 'White Fairy'. Clonal names like this are usually only given to "special" plants that are somehow better or different from the rest of the grex.

If you ever need to find out the parentage of any hybrid, go here. You can also do a search to see if any two plants have been crossed before for hybrid registration... This page searches the RHS database, which is the official database for orchid hybrids.
